本文针对郑民高速公路祥云寺枢纽互通式立交的原设计方案特点,在保证功能、最大限度的利用现有工程、降低造价的3个优化原则下,根据转向交通流分布情况以及地形特点和地物分布情况,拟定了3个优化方案,并对3个方案的主线及匝道纵坡线型、匝道总长度、匝道桥总长度及面积、互通占地等工程量和建安费投资进行比较,最后通过综合比较确定了合理的设计方案。
